Association Touts Electoral Success

Washington — The Independent Insurance Agents & Brokers of America (Big I) revealed that its political action committee, InsurPac, distributed more than $1.6 million in the 2008 campaign cycle resulting in a 92% congressional victory rate.

“While the dust is still settling on campaign 2008, and our victory rate could actually increase a bit, one thing is certain: Just as the election was historic for our nation, it also was historic for InsurPac,” says Robert Rusbuldt, president and CEO of the Independent Insurance Agents & Brokers of America.

In disbursing contributions, InsurPac does not look at party affiliation, but supports representatives, senators and candidates for federal office that have been advocates and supportive of the independent agency system.
